From first call to final certificate

  1. 01

    Phone or email enquiry — we'll talk through what you're hoping to achieve and arrange a free survey

  2. 02

    Free on-site survey at your Bannockburn property — chimney check, room measurements, ventilation assessment

  3. 03

    Detailed written quote covering stove, flue work, hearth, fitting and certification

  4. 04

    Booked installation date, usually within a few weeks depending on stock

  5. 05

    Installation completed in one to two days with full site protection and tidy-up

  6. 06

    Commissioning, walk-through of safe operation and HETAS certificate emailed within 14 days

Our safety-first defaults

  • CO alarm supplied and fitted with every stove installation
  • Draw test on commissioning to confirm safe operation
  • Written care instructions handed over on the day
  • Follow-up call after your first heating season
